Obligatoriske laboratorieoppgaver

Det skal gjennomf?res 4 obligatoriske laboppgaver h?sten 2015. Alle oppgavene m? v?re godkjent for ? kunne g? opp til eksamen. Oppgavene kan l?ses som gruppearbeid der to personer jobber sammen i hver gruppe. Det er opprettet arbeidsplasser p? LISP, rom 2428 OJD. Det blir sendt rundt en liste p? forelesning 24. og 26.august med p?melding til labgrupper. Denne ville bli hengt opp p? LISP slik at evt. nye kan tegne seg p?. F?rste laboppgave starter i uke 36 (31.august).

LISP er ?pent hver dag. Vi deler dette rommet med andre, men INF3430/4431-studenter har fortrinn til de spesielt oppsatte arbeidsplassene. Plassene fordeles etter f?rst til m?lla-prinsippet. Vi har plass til 12 grupper samtidig slik at dette b?r ikke bli noe stort praktisk problem. Det anbefales at oppgavene planlegges/l?ses i st?rst mulig grad f?r man kommer p? laben. D?rene til LISP l?ses klokken 21.

Veiledning

Hussain Javaid Butt (hussainb), Dag Halfdan Bryn (daghb), Mukhdin Bekhoev (mukhdinb) og Stefan Meiforth Gulbrandsen (stefanmg) er labveiledere og er tilgjengelig til f?lgende tider i perioden fra og med uke 36 til laben er slutt:

Forel?pig plan som tilpasses etter behov:

  • Mandag: 10-14, 16-21
  • Tirsdag: 14-21
  • Onsdag: 10-12, 16-21
  • Torsdag: 14-20
  • Fredag: 10-18

Programvare

I kurset skal vi benytte VHDL-simulatoren Questa versjon 10.1d fra Mentor Graphics, ISE v14.2i, ChipScope v14.2i fra Xilinx. I laboppgave 4 benyttes ISE12.4i og EDK v12.4i.

Det vil v?re installert fullversjoner av alle programmene p? laben. Men det g?r an ? laste ned gratisversjoner av Modelsim og ISE. Modelsim PE Student Edition kan lastes ned fra http://www.mentor.com/company/higher_ed/modelsim-student-edition. ISE Webpack inneholder de fleste funksjonene til ISE og kan lastes ned fra http://www.xilinx.com/support/download/index.html/content/xilinx/en/downloadNav/design-tools/v2012_2---14_2.html

Editoren Notepad++ er installert p? alle labmaskiner.

Modelsim og ISE p? linux

Oppsett gj?res én gang

Hvis du bruker linux p? en maskin utenfor UiO m? du logge p? en maskin p? IfI:

  >ssh -Y login.ifi.uio.no

>cd

>mkdir fpgatools

>cd ~/fpgatools

>/hom/mes/src/FPGATools/init_fpgatools

Start

>ssh -Y login.ifi.uio.no

>cd ~/fpgatools

>source .bash_fpgatools

For ? starte modelsim:

>vsim&

For ? starte ISE:

>ise&

Maskinvare

I kurset skal vi benytte FPGA-testkortet Xilinx Spartan-3 Board. P? laben er 9 stk. av disse koblet opp mot PC-er.

Innlevering av obliger

Vi skal benytte devilry for innlevering og tilbakemelding p? laboppgaver. I devilry er dere organisert i de samme gruppene som p? laben og det holder at en p? gruppen leverer inn besvarelsen. NB! Dette gjelder ikke grupper med medlemmer fra hver av kurskodene INF3430 og INF4431. For disse m? hver enkelt levere inn besvarelse.

Labgrupper

Publisert 23. aug. 2015 20:59 - Sist endret 14. sep. 2015 13:29